Sublease
An agreement where the original tenant leases out a portion or all of their rented property to another tenant.
Terminate
To bring to an end or conclude something, such as a legal contract, employment, or an ongoing process.
Statute of Frauds
A legal principle that requires certain types of contracts to be in writing to be enforceable.
Registration
The act of recording information or data in an official list or database, often required by law for specific activities, businesses, or ownership claims.
